I built a CLC Mill Creek 13 from drawings they published in WoodenBoat magazine. It wasn’t hard, but a kit would be WAAAAY easier. Both Pygmy and CLC offer really good kits at reasonable prices.
Things to know before you begin
It takes longer than you think it should
When you have a glued together hull you’re about 1/3 done
Cured epoxy take 3 weeks to slough off your skin
Uncured epoxy comes off with vinegar
you need a whole lotta clamps. C Clamps or spring clamps is up to you; but you’ll probably need 30 of them
getting a glass smooth finish eats up a bunch of hours unless you’re an experienced body man

I saved the best for last

Paddling something you built yourself puts a HUGE smile on your face.
